Uh-Oh, ‘Lipstick Jungle’ Fans – Lindsay Price Is a Witch of ‘Eastwick’

Lindsay Price/Lipstick JungleThis week brings very bad news for fans of Lipstick Jungle.

Although both NBC executives and Lipstick cast members have recently assured loyal followers that the dramedy definitely is not officially over, what are we supposed to think when one of the three stars joins the cast of another high-profile potential series? Certainly nothing good about Lipstick’s future.

I’m referring to the recent development that actress Lindsay Price, also known as Lipstick’s resident fashion designer and incurable romantic Victory Ford, has a new gig as one of the three female stars of ABC’s pilot for the drama Eastwick.

The project is a remake of the entertaining 1987 feature film of the same name (which was based on the 1984 John Updike novel of the same name) starring Cher, Susan Sarandon, and Michelle Pfeiffer as a trio of single women who simultaneously develop supernatural powers after splitting with their husbands. There’s nothing subtle here about the concept of female empowerment.

Price, who will play shy newspaper reporter Joanna, joins previously cast actress and fellow on-screen witch Jaime Ray Newman (Lincoln Heights, Veronica Mars). Despite the bad outlook Price’s new gig means for Lipstick Jungle’s third season, I have to admit I’m looking forward to Witches. You can never have too much paranormal stuff on TV, as far as I’m concerned. Still, it would be great to have both Witches and Lipstick around the tube at the same time.
